Facebook Losing Luster Among Younger Users

Has Facebook lost its cool factor? Evercore analyst Ken Sena thinks so, and has the numbers to back it up. Under the headline, “Accelerating U.S. traffic declines and younger demo exodus create fundamental concerns,” Sena reports: “U.S. comScore data show [August] time spent down 12% pro forma … y/y … primarily attributed to age groups 12-17 and 18-24, which declined 42% and 25%, respectively.” Of course, as Business Insider notes, “The silver lining is called "Instagram" -- which Facebook recently bought, and, last time we checked, is still sufficiently cool.
